FAA Corsair II ( JT285 )

I'm looking for aircraft history for this plane. Apparently, it was Bu No 18086 ( the famous Pappy Boyington airplane that he never flew ). Just interested in what happened to this plane. Info probably in Air Britain book, serials JA100 to JZ999 ( I don't have that one ).
